‘Go Govinda’, Sonakshi Sinha’s first time number from the movie ‘Oh My God’, has already become a craze among the audience.

But the movie’s actor and co-producer Paresh Rawal thinks that the song wasn’t required but understands why it’s essential to have the song in the movie.

“No, it (the song) was not required. The call is taken by marketing team and somewhere I agree to it, agree to their experience of so many years, so it is fine,” said Paresh Rawal to PTI.

“The song will bring in crowds, it is an added attraction. It helps in running the film. If that was not the case, why someone would spend crores on it,” he added.

The song ‘Go Govinda’ not only features Sonakshi Sinha but also Prabhu Deva, who has choreographed the song.

Many are of an opinion that bringing back the hit combo of ‘Rowdy Rathore’ is smart market gimmick by Akshay Kumar.

“It can be a marketing gimmick. We requested Prabhu Deva and Sonakshi to do it and they agreed,” clarified Akshay Kumar.

Akshay Kumar and Sonakshi Sinha share a good relation as they are worked together in ‘Rowdy Rathore’ and ‘Joker’. They will soon be seen together in ‘Once Upon A Time in Mumbaai 2’.

“I have not selected Sonakshi, Akshay has taken the call. They are close as they have worked together in many films. When you are working in a team you have to go by majority,” said Paresh Rawal.

Akshay Kumar is giving it all in promoting the movie, while Paresh Rawal doesn’t understand such aggressive promotions.

“We are marketing the film aggressively. Somewhere I fail to understand this strategy of going to reality shows, visiting cities, going to malls. As a producer I am committed to doing it but this way of marketing is wrong,” he concluded.

‘Oh My God’ is based on Gujarati play ‘Kanji Virrudh Kanji’, that was later made into Hindi as ‘Krishna Vs Kanhaiya’. The movie is co-produced by Ashvini Yardi, Akshay Kumar and Paresh Rawal.

The movie features Akshay Kumar, Paresh Rawal, Pankaj Kapoor and Nidhi Subbaiah, in a small role.

The movie is all set to release on September 28.
